Trenchers and pipelayers require trailer selection based on length, ground clearance, weight, and center of gravity. We often use RGNs for lower deck height and easier loading, lowboys for taller machines that still need stable support, step decks when height is the main concern, double drops for extra clearance, and multi-axle trailers for heavier builds. Heavy Haulers look at boom position, tracks, attachments, and overall dimensions before choosing the setup. Some units ride better with the deck lowered; others need a longer platform to balance the load and reduce axle stress. Heavy Haul Transporting matches the trailer to the exact machine rather than forcing a one-size-fits-all move. That matters when hauling oversized loads from the Port of Baltimore, MD because a few inches can change permit needs and route options. We also account for tie-down points, blocking, and the way the machine sits after release so the truck can leave the port area with the load secured for highway travel.
Maryland oversize moves require careful permit planning, and trenchers or pipelayers can trigger width, height, length, and weight reviews depending on the exact configuration. Heavy Haulers coordinate with route details that account for bridge clearances, construction zones, and local road restrictions near Baltimore. Major highways such as I-95, I-695, I-895, I-70, and US-40 can all affect how a load exits the Port of Baltimore, MD and reaches the next state line. Escort needs depend on the dimensions and the route, and some moves require front or rear pilot cars, especially when height or width approaches threshold limits. Heavy Haul Transporting reviews the move before dispatch so the truck is not guessing at turns, overhead structures, or lane changes. Heavy Haulers also watch for time-of-day restrictions and county-specific rules that can affect over-dimensional hauling. Good planning keeps the machine moving legally and reduces the chance of delays at the gate, on the ramp, or at a narrow interchange.
